Dinesh K Patnaik Takes Charge as India’s High Commissioner to Canada

Renewed diplomatic engagement

Dinesh K Patnaik Takes Charge as India’s High Commissioner to Canada: The appointment of Dinesh K Patnaik as India’s High Commissioner to Canada signals a fresh chapter in relations between the two nations. This step comes alongside Ottawa’s decision to send Christopher Cooter as its envoy to New Delhi. The coordinated move reflects a mutual attempt to rebuild trust after a difficult phase in their partnership.

Period of strained relations

Tensions between India and Canada intensified in 2023 after Canadian Prime Minister Justin Trudeau linked India to the killing of Hardeep Singh Nijjar, a Khalistani separatist leader in British Columbia. India dismissed the accusations as baseless. In response, both sides expelled diplomats and downgraded their engagements, leading to one of the most challenging moments in bilateral relations.

Static GK fact: Diplomatic ties between India and Canada date back to 1947, the year India gained independence.

Political change and thaw in 2025

The atmosphere began to shift when Mark Carney succeeded Justin Trudeau as Prime Minister of Canada in early 2025. A key turning point came during the G7 Summit held at Kananaskis on 17 June 2025, where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Carney agreed to reset ties and restore normal diplomatic functioning. The reinstatement of envoys on both sides is the first tangible outcome of this agreement.

Static GK fact: The G7 grouping represents seven advanced economies — Canada, USA, UK, France, Germany, Italy, and Japan.

Career of Dinesh K Patnaik

Dinesh K Patnaik belongs to the 1990 batch of the Indian Foreign Service (IFS). Over the years, he has held several significant positions, including:

  • Ambassador to Spain
  • Deputy High Commissioner in the United Kingdom
  • Ambassador to Cambodia and Morocco
  • Director General of the Indian Council for Cultural Relations (ICCR)

His long career and exposure to varied diplomatic environments make him an apt choice for leading India’s mission in Ottawa.

Static GK Tip: The ICCR was set up in 1950 by India’s first Education Minister, Maulana Abul Kalam Azad.

Canada’s new representative in India

On its part, Canada has chosen Christopher Cooter as its new envoy to India. The Canadian leadership emphasized that this step is part of a measured plan to improve dialogue and cooperation. The twin appointments by New Delhi and Ottawa underline their shared intent to move forward after years of discord.

Strong economic and social linkages

While political relations were strained, the economic and social connections between the two nations remained significant. India has consistently been the largest source of foreign students and temporary workers in Canada. In trade, agricultural commodities — particularly lentils and yellow peas — form a large share of Canadian exports to India.

The re-establishment of ambassadorial ties is expected to give new momentum to discussions on education, migration, and trade cooperation, areas that directly impact people-to-people relations.

Static GK fact: Canada is among the world’s biggest producers of lentils, with India being one of its largest markets.
